Age | Commit message (Expand) | Author | Files | Lines |
2023-01-31 | rxrpc: De-atomic call->ackr_window and call->ackr_nr_unacked | David Howells | 1 | -1/+1 |
2023-01-31 | rxrpc: Generate extra pings for RTT during heavy-receive call | David Howells | 1 | -3/+12 |
2023-01-06 | rxrpc: Remove call->state_lock | David Howells | 1 | -25/+17 |
2023-01-06 | rxrpc: Move call state changes from sendmsg to I/O thread | David Howells | 1 | -2/+48 |
2023-01-06 | rxrpc: Tidy up abort generation infrastructure | David Howells | 1 | -5/+8 |
2023-01-06 | rxrpc: Only disconnect calls in the I/O thread | David Howells | 1 | -1/+6 |
2023-01-06 | rxrpc: Only set/transmit aborts in the I/O thread | David Howells | 1 | -3/+13 |
2022-12-01 | rxrpc: Transmit ACKs at the point of generation | David Howells | 1 | -15/+2 |
2022-12-01 | rxrpc: Move the cwnd degradation after transmitting packets | David Howells | 1 | -0/+7 |
2022-12-01 | rxrpc: Trace/count transmission underflows and cwnd resets | David Howells | 1 | -1/+3 |
2022-12-01 | rxrpc: Remove the _bh annotation from all the spinlocks | David Howells | 1 | -2/+2 |
2022-12-01 | rxrpc: Make the I/O thread take over the call and local processor work | David Howells | 1 | -101/+70 |
2022-12-01 | rxrpc: Move DATA transmission into call processor work item | David Howells | 1 | -6/+77 |
2022-12-01 | rxrpc: Move packet reception processing into I/O thread | David Howells | 1 | -2/+2 |
2022-12-01 | rxrpc: Don't hold a ref for call timer or workqueue | David Howells | 1 | -6/+5 |
2022-12-01 | rxrpc: trace: Don't use __builtin_return_address for sk_buff tracing | David Howells | 1 | -2/+2 |
2022-12-01 | rxrpc: trace: Don't use __builtin_return_address for rxrpc_call tracing | David Howells | 1 | -4/+4 |
2022-12-01 | rxrpc: trace: Don't use __builtin_return_address for rxrpc_local tracing | David Howells | 1 | -1/+1 |
2022-12-01 | rxrpc: Drop rxrpc_conn_parameters from rxrpc_connection and rxrpc_bundle | David Howells | 1 | -1/+1 |
2022-12-01 | rxrpc: Fix call leak | David Howells | 1 | -1/+0 |
2022-11-08 | rxrpc: Save last ACK's SACK table rather than marking txbufs | David Howells | 1 | -20/+97 |
2022-11-08 | rxrpc: Remove call->lock | David Howells | 1 | -20/+2 |
2022-11-08 | rxrpc: Don't use a ring buffer for call Tx queue | David Howells | 1 | -74/+37 |
2022-11-08 | rxrpc: Clean up ACK handling | David Howells | 1 | -69/+26 |
2022-11-08 | rxrpc: Allocate ACK records at proposal and queue for transmission | David Howells | 1 | -85/+104 |
2022-11-08 | rxrpc: Record statistics about ACK types | David Howells | 1 | -0/+2 |
2022-11-08 | rxrpc: Add stats procfile and DATA packet stats | David Howells | 1 | -0/+1 |
2022-09-01 | rxrpc: Fix calc of resend age | David Howells | 1 | -1/+1 |
2022-05-23 |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net | Jakub Kicinski | 1 | -1/+2 |
2022-05-22 | rxrpc: Don't try to resend the request if we're receiving the reply | David Howells | 1 | -1/+2 |
2022-05-22 | rxrpc, afs: Fix selection of abort codes | David Howells | 1 | -2/+2 |
2022-03-31 | rxrpc: Fix call timer start racing with call destruction | David Howells | 1 | -1/+1 |
2022-01-22 | rxrpc: Adjust retransmission backoff | David Howells | 1 | -5/+3 |
2020-06-17 | rxrpc: Fix afs large storage transmission performance drop | David Howells | 1 | -1/+1 |
2020-06-11 | rxrpc: Fix race between incoming ACK parser and retransmitter | David Howells | 1 | -18/+11 |
2020-06-05 | rxrpc: Fix missing notification | David Howells | 1 | -1/+0 |
2020-05-11 | rxrpc: Fix the excessive initial retransmission timeout | David Howells | 1 | -14/+8 |
2019-08-27 | rxrpc: Use the tx-phase skb flag to simplify tracing | David Howells | 1 | -4/+4 |
2019-08-09 | rxrpc: Don't bother generating maxSkew in the ACK packet | David Howells | 1 | -9/+6 |
2019-05-30 | tre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 152 | Thomas Gleixner | 1 | -5/+1 |
2018-11-02 | rxrpc: Fix lockup due to no error backoff after ack transmit error | David Howells | 1 | -4/+14 |
2018-08-01 | rxrpc: remove redundant variables 'sp' and 'did_discard' | YueHaibing | 1 | -2/+0 |
2018-06-04 | rxrpc: Fix handling of call quietly cancelled out on server | David Howells | 1 | -1/+7 |
2018-03-30 | rxrpc: Fix resend event time calculation | Marc Dionne | 1 | -1/+1 |
2018-03-30 | rxrpc: Fix a bit of time confusion | David Howells | 1 | -1/+1 |
2018-03-27 | rxrpc: Trace resend | David Howells | 1 | -0/+1 |
2017-11-29 | rxrpc: Fix variable overwrite | Gustavo A. R. Silva | 1 | -1/+1 |
2017-11-29 | rxrpc: Clean up whitespace | David Howells | 1 | -1/+1 |
2017-11-24 | rxrpc: Add keepalive for a call | David Howells | 1 | -0/+10 |
2017-11-24 | rxrpc: Add a timeout for detecting lost ACKs/lost DATA | David Howells | 1 | -4/+22 |